Gente já pensei em muita coisa aqui...mas ta dificil....
Ve se alguém pode me ajudar ..
Tenho o evento onload do <body>...nesse evento ele esconde um monte de controles.....esses controles são visiveis quando , uma ação é feita no cliente , como um select de <select>(DropDown), um click de um radio button.....
Bom que eu faço ...é colocar nas ações do eventos do select , do click do radio ,assim:
então toda vez que a pagina volta do servidor .....os controles ficam "hidden"
So que no formulario eu tenho um controle ServerSide....que da post.....o que esta acontecendo ...é que ao preencher as informações no formulario .....e quando clicar em uma determinada ação para aparecer o controle e o fulano preencher....os dados no controle cliente , e depois ele preencher o controle Server side.....um controle acaba dando post ....e as informações contidas no controle cilente acaba sendo escondida ..pelo fato do <body> chamar o metodo Hidden() ao carregar a pagina , entaum gostaria de saber se existe alguma saida para interceptar o onload do <body> para que o controle cliente não desapareça!!!
Pergunta
Guest allcris
Gente já pensei em muita coisa aqui...mas ta dificil....
Ve se alguém pode me ajudar ..
Tenho o evento onload do <body>...nesse evento ele esconde um monte de controles.....esses controles são visiveis quando , uma ação é feita no cliente , como um select de <select>(DropDown), um click de um radio button.....
Bom que eu faço ...é colocar nas ações do eventos do select , do click do radio ,assim:
window.document.getElementById("Controle").style.visibility = "visible";
Só que tem um problemassso!!!
No evento onload do <body onload="Hidden()">
function Hidden()
{
window.document.getElementById("Controle").style.visibility = "hidden";
}
então toda vez que a pagina volta do servidor .....os controles ficam "hidden"
So que no formulario eu tenho um controle ServerSide....que da post.....o que esta acontecendo ...é que ao preencher as informações no formulario .....e quando clicar em uma determinada ação para aparecer o controle e o fulano preencher....os dados no controle cliente , e depois ele preencher o controle Server side.....um controle acaba dando post ....e as informações contidas no controle cilente acaba sendo escondida ..pelo fato do <body> chamar o metodo Hidden() ao carregar a pagina , entaum gostaria de saber se existe alguma saida para interceptar o onload do <body> para que o controle cliente não desapareça!!!
Link para o comentário
Compartilhar em outros sites
1 resposta a esta questão
Posts Recomendados
Participe da discussão
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.